A scientific decision-tree to determine if you should actually book that meeting.
This doesn't require real-time interaction. Save everyone's time and write it down.
Emails provide a written record, allow people to respond when they are focused, and don't interrupt deep work.
Meetings are best for brainstorming, resolving conflicts, or discussing complex, nuanced topics that need high bandwidth.
Chat is perfect for quick clarifications, social bonding, and non-urgent group coordination.
